飞控-77: 74 std flight-controller projects ingested

Topic-pull from local listing index (`name OR introduction` contains
飞控). 77 std hits in oshwhub_listing_full.jsonl, minus 2 already
crawled = 75 attempted; 74 OK + 1 hard fail (`m1_mh743_ada_v4`,
listing entry missing `count.like`).

dev1 walltime: Step 1 ~12s, Step 4 ~80s (concurrency=5).
License mix: 65% GPL 3.0, 11% Public Domain, 11% MIT, 4% CC variants.

3 partial dirs (Step 1 KeyError on missing `count.like`) dropped — to
be re-fetched after a follow-up crawler patch makes count fields
defensive against listing-index outliers.

Source backfill 74/74 OK, total +46 MB.
This commit is contained in:
qcloud
2026-04-30 18:52:22 +08:00
parent f9d370e950
commit c199840ad3
576 changed files with 24104 additions and 19 deletions

View File

@@ -0,0 +1,5 @@
{
"detail_url": "https://oshwhub.com/yuanfpv/f405-wing-usb",
"cover_url": "https://image.lceda.cn/avatars/2023/2/09w6aWWq5OWIWyVL8UYZsCe20GnnFY4Wr11pF0MY.png",
"attachments": []
}

View File

@@ -0,0 +1,9 @@
# F405-Wing-usb
Flyingrc F405-Wing 飞控usb小板
---
- Source: https://oshwhub.com/yuanfpv/f405-wing-usb
- Author: YuanCoding (yuanfpv)
- License: GPL 3.0
- Published: 2023-02-16T01:34:23.000Z

View File

@@ -0,0 +1,61 @@
{
"source": "oshwhub",
"source_url": "https://oshwhub.com/yuanfpv/f405-wing-usb",
"project_id": "03983a6a52df4d9d8115a4a0fe8ca830",
"title": "F405-Wing-usb",
"description_short": "Flyingrc F405-Wing 飞控usb小板",
"description_path": "description.md",
"author": {
"username": "yuanfpv",
"display_name": "YuanCoding",
"user_id": "c60180d1a88a4d65bf0ecc47cc08a522"
},
"license": "GPL 3.0",
"tags": [],
"created_at": "2023-02-15T06:12:55.000Z",
"updated_at": "2023-02-15T15:41:38.000Z",
"published_at": "2023-02-16T01:34:23.000Z",
"crawled_at": "2026-04-30T10:49:21.244212+00:00",
"metrics": {
"likes": 3,
"stars": 2,
"forks": 12,
"views": 1780,
"watch": 0,
"comments": 0
},
"cover": {
"url": "https://image.lceda.cn/avatars/2023/2/09w6aWWq5OWIWyVL8UYZsCe20GnnFY4Wr11pF0MY.png",
"path": null
},
"files": [],
"raw_fields": {
"path": "yuanfpv/f405-wing-usb",
"grade": 1,
"origin": "std",
"public": true,
"publish": true,
"skipped_files": []
},
"source_format": "easyeda-std",
"source_path": "source/",
"source_documents": [
{
"doc_uuid": "d4590445415e4388895d3d2d0b978d91",
"docType": 1,
"master": "d156b54776c447ee8fcd7d49729edef7",
"path": "source/d4590445415e4388895d3d2d0b978d91.json",
"size": 40083,
"sha256": "d1ab6ecbd69f0f3e0ad84074e4f1797453372958362fc1eeaa43ad444c40f4fd"
},
{
"doc_uuid": "3fbc835355474c6aa51630dbc2a5b291",
"docType": 3,
"master": "1a8680a2eaa14e248fac3036d89f1b9a",
"path": "source/3fbc835355474c6aa51630dbc2a5b291.json",
"size": 137036,
"sha256": "102cae31622610ab53d7b1960fe79b225c65724fe2ef2e9ad432f66176709c17"
}
],
"editor_version": "6.5.23"
}

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@@ -0,0 +1,71 @@
{
"project_uuid": "03983a6a52df4d9d8115a4a0fe8ca830",
"fetched_at": "2026-04-30T10:50:05.938506+00:00",
"editor_version": "6.5.23",
"documents": [
{
"doc_uuid": "d4590445415e4388895d3d2d0b978d91",
"docType": 1,
"master": "d156b54776c447ee8fcd7d49729edef7",
"path": "source/d4590445415e4388895d3d2d0b978d91.json",
"size": 40083,
"sha256": "d1ab6ecbd69f0f3e0ad84074e4f1797453372958362fc1eeaa43ad444c40f4fd"
},
{
"doc_uuid": "3fbc835355474c6aa51630dbc2a5b291",
"docType": 3,
"master": "1a8680a2eaa14e248fac3036d89f1b9a",
"path": "source/3fbc835355474c6aa51630dbc2a5b291.json",
"size": 137036,
"sha256": "102cae31622610ab53d7b1960fe79b225c65724fe2ef2e9ad432f66176709c17"
}
],
"upstream_version_documents": [
{
"uuid": "d4590445415e4388895d3d2d0b978d91",
"title": "Sheet_1",
"description": "",
"docType": 1,
"master": "d156b54776c447ee8fcd7d49729edef7",
"thumb": "//image.lceda.cn/histories/d156b54776c447ee8fcd7d49729edef7.png",
"components": {
"77fd6ef6dc1a43a0b7e1519e8cc6665b": 1,
"edd218d1f01b4f82be31c1d987f21524": 6,
"40e54cefd7bb4082846de2b3395ac1ff": 1,
"8c0421048efc45c484ce546ed690d3ed": 1,
"13f2bd84c29147c0811b827c49a7dfb1": 1,
"4c77bf6f8a1c4ec689352fad6ce72768": 1,
"50d4caf7310349db865438e4ede005c4": 1,
"1180e74d0f824261a23660749ed0cf56": 1
},
"updateTime": 1676441620,
"createTime": 1676441620,
"histories": [
"d156b54776c447ee8fcd7d49729edef7"
]
},
{
"uuid": "3fbc835355474c6aa51630dbc2a5b291",
"title": "PCB_PCB_FlyingRC-F4Wing-MK2-usbBoard_2023-02-15",
"description": "",
"docType": 3,
"master": "1a8680a2eaa14e248fac3036d89f1b9a",
"thumb": "//image.lceda.cn/histories/1a8680a2eaa14e248fac3036d89f1b9a.png",
"components": {
"f486a096fedb41f19433fa7500e35556": 1,
"f8464525159649efb04dade6ec86320c": 1,
"c4b779c05e2c49bf98acff45355063ac": 1,
"e8e78627020b4795961cd17fb8b42b10": 1,
"bade90667a6e4731855e9a223387b8a6": 1,
"29ca191eb6134cdf9b66ea1f21f39539": 6,
"873efc6eec8c4b6ba4d8ffd3ecf022b8": 1,
"19b03e126b4149478e4cdb096830b48b": 1
},
"updateTime": 1676441676,
"createTime": 1676441676,
"histories": [
"1a8680a2eaa14e248fac3036d89f1b9a"
]
}
]
}